Question 3 of 5
A nurse is assisting with planning care for a client who was admitted for reports of severe coughing, night sweats, and blood in the sputum. Which of the following precautions should the nurse take?
Correct Answer: A
Rationale: A negative-pressure room is required for airborne precautions, as these symptoms suggest tuberculosis.
Question 4 of 5
A nurse in a long-term care unit is assisting in the care of a client who has Alzheimer's disease. Which of the following actions should the nurse take?
Correct Answer: A
Rationale: Reminiscence therapy supports memory and emotional well-being in Alzheimer's clients.
